Lecturer or Senior Lecturer in Law
Senior Lecturer in Law
Bristol University
Position Overview
- Title: Lecturer or Senior Lecturer in Law
- Department: University of Bristol Law School
- Location: Wills Memorial Building and Berkeley Square, Bristol, UK
- Start Date: 3rd August 2026 (or as soon as possible thereafter)
- Contract Type: Open-ended, full-time (part-time requests considered)
- Salary:
- Grade K: £50,253 – £58,225 per annum
- Grade L: £59,996 – £67,468 per annum
- Application Deadline: 23:59 UK time, Sunday 4th January 2026
- Pathways: Pathway 1 (Research-focused) or Pathway 3 (Teaching-focused)
Role and Responsibilities
- Teach undergraduate and postgraduate courses, including foundational subjects and, if possible, Company Law
- Supervise research students
- Produce high-quality research publications (for Pathway 1) or demonstrate strong pedagogical expertise (for Pathway 3)
- Participate in departmental and faculty service, including academic administration
- Contribute to curriculum design and development (especially Pathway 3)
- Engage with the Law School’s strategy and mission to deliver excellence in teaching, research, and community engagement
Qualifications
- Relevant postgraduate degree or professional equivalent
- Strong undergraduate honours degree in Law or law-related subject
- Research and/or teaching or practical expertise in Criminal Law and/or Law of Evidence
- For Pathway 1: Strong track record of research (3* or 4* REF2021 quality) or clear potential to achieve it
- For Pathway 3: Demonstrated or potential excellence in pedagogy and curriculum design
- Experience teaching undergraduate and/or postgraduate students, or equivalent practical experience
- Broad knowledge and deep expertise in the chosen area(s)
- Excellent written and oral communication skills
Additional Information
- Informal Enquiries: Professor Catherine Kelly, hos-law@bristol.ac.uk
- Selection Process:
- Shortlisting: Week commencing 5th January 2026
- Final selection: Early/mid February 2026
- Committed to diversity and inclusion, supporting staff from different backgrounds, including people of color, LGBT+, and disabled individuals
